Jordan Fisher first gained recognition as a multi-talented performer with a knack for singing, acting, and dancing. Born in Birmingham, Alabama, he began his career in theater, landing roles in regional productions before making his Broadway debut in *Hamilton* as John Laurens and Philip Hamilton. His breakout moment came when he won *Dancing with the Stars* in 2017, showcasing his charisma and versatility to a wider audience. Around the same time, Fisher also starred in Disney Channel’s *Teen Beach Movie* sequels, further solidifying his appeal among younger fans.
Fisher’s rise to fame was fueled by his ability to seamlessly transition between mediums, from Broadway to television and music. He released his debut EP, *Jordan Fisher*, in 2016, highlighting his smooth vocals and R&B influences. His role as Mark Cohen in *Rent: Live* and his lead performance in *Dear Evan Hansen* on Broadway demonstrated his depth as a performer. Beyond entertainment, Fisher’s relatable personality and social media presence helped him connect with fans, making him a standout figure in the industry.
